    Many different issues can occur with foundations, some of which are more costly and difficult to repair than others. While you may be able to have very small cracks filled with epoxy for a few hundred dollars, severe foundation problems can run you $15,000–$25,000.     Most of the time, you can’t attempt foundation repair on your own. If you find small, vertical cracks no wider than one-eighth of an inch, you can purchase epoxy and try to seal them yourself.   6. Mar 25, 2024 · Foundation repair is possible for nearly any foundation type. In the Southeast United States, the most common foundations are crawl spaces, basements, and concrete slab foundations. Each foundation type has specific tools that work best to repair it.
